Job title: Job CoachJob Ref: No LimitsHours: 35 hours a week 9.00am – 4.30pm (30 minute lunch break)Contract: Fixed Term for 12 months with option to extendSalary: £9.50 per hour 28 days annual leave (Inc. Bank Holidays)

Overview:No Limits Community Café & Hub is a Community Interest Company. Our aim is a busy café, meeting point and social hub selling food and drink made within our catering kitchen. Our vision is a world where young people with additional needs are valued & included in society.

We will provide workplace opportunities for people with widely ranging skills and life experiences. No Limits will be more than just a café’. We will offer people with learning disabilities the chance to develop workplace skills and engage with the community in an inclusive, safe and supportive environment.

The position will involve: Supporting people with additional needs in all aspects of café work. Food and beverage preparation Serving customers General cleaning duties Cash and card handling

(The above is not an exhaustive list of activities)

You will be expected to: Supervise and support people with learning disabilities who are participating in

various training and/or work experience programmes Work as part of a great team delivering fantastic customer service Help to create and maintain high standards Interact with the general public and other interested parties, maintaining a

professional image and representing No Limits positively Respond to the needs of individuals in a respectful and empathic way whilst

protecting their dignity and self-esteem Attend training as required Uphold No Limits’ policies and procedures

What we offer you: Barista Skills Training Food Hygiene Training A relaxed, friendly environment where your opinion matters A small, supportive staff team that is valued A chance to take on new responsibilities The opportunity be a part of a brand new and exciting project

Key knowledge, skills and experience: Energy, creativity and enthusiasm with a good standard of education and

organisational skills. Café and or/catering experience is useful but not essential. Support work or similar experience with people with additional needs. A willingness to learn and engage with people with additional needs. A Commitment to the work and ethos of our CIC and the ability to

motivate, enable and empower individuals

The Job ContextThe social purpose of No Limits Community Café & Hub is to provide opportunities for people with learning disabilities to develop employability skills in a real workplace surrounded by other working people. A further goal is to support and educate the public regarding persons with learning disabilities, particularly in the workplace. As No Limits Community Café & Hub is a Community Interest Company, all profits will be reinvested into the business to achieve our mission. Our mission is to establish a Community Cafe & Hub where young people with additional needs learn new skills, gain work experience & are supported in their transition to work and a more independent adult life. We aim to achieve this with: Engagement, enablement, opportunity and progression Community presence The development of meaningful roles Co-operation with other organisations that share our aims and objectives

Our commercial mission is to provide a high-quality service to customers within a sustainable and inclusive social enterprise model.
